UPDATED: Inver Grove Heights Woman, Apple Valley Man Arrested on Prostitution Charges

Cara Marie Boehm of Inver Grove Heights and Mark David Catlin of Apple Valley were arrested last month in an Eagan hotel.

Editor's Note: The charge of solicitation of prostitution against Mark Catlin was eventually dismissed, after Catlin attended an awareness program hosted by nonprofit group "Breaking Free." If Catlin remains law-abiding, the charge of disorderly conduct will be stayed for a one-year probationary period and then dismissed. An Apple Valley man and an Inver Grove Heights woman are facing prostitution charges after they were arrested last month in an Eagan hotel. Mark David Catlin, 46, of Apple Valley is charged with solicitation of a prostitute, a gross misdemeanor which carries a maximum penalty of a year in jail and a $3,000 fine. He is also charged with disorderly conduct, which has a maximum penalty of 90 days in jail and a $1,000 fine. …
